Transaction 4426a3304605a589b169a5589f529ce875c5f123b533df74c83537171850d6e2

1 Input
2 Outputs
  • 4426a3304605a589b169a5589f529ce875c5f123b533df74c83537171850d6e2:0
  • value  35996869
    address  1Pt7XJPFaZH4o4RWSqCdfPSrEawh6Pvd6Q
  • 4426a3304605a589b169a5589f529ce875c5f123b533df74c83537171850d6e2:1
  • value  2485000
    address  12C5zawm8jQUqzu6AzwHC6MbYG2KRgVKHz